Carlo Pizzamiglio


Violin maker
(b. 1914)

Carlo Pizzamiglio trained as a cabinetmaker. He was a self-taught violin maker starting in 1932. While a prisoner of war in Egypt from 1941 to 1945, he made approximately 40 instruments using improvised tools and materials. He later established himself in Cortetano. His personal model featured spirit varnish. Carlo Pizzamiglio created instruments in 1979 and in 1949 in Cortetano, Cremona, Italy. - The auction record for this maker is $4,785 in May 2000, for a violin.
